Side by side
| BekoBDPB103SG | LGDXH3-10W | |
|---|---|---|
| Buying | ||
| Best price | not listed | $1,699 |
| Running costs at 32¢/kWh | ||
| Energy stars | 10 ★ | 8 ★ |
| kWh a year | 122 | 169 |
| Cost a year | $39 | $54 |
| Size and type | ||
| Type | Heat pump | Heat pump |
| Capacity | 10 kg | 10 kg |
| Width | 598 mm | 600 mm |
| Depth | 672 mm | 660 mm |
| Height | 846 mm | 850 mm |
| Labelled cycle | 6 h 46 m | 5 h 50 m |
| Registry | ||
| Made in | Türkiye | China |
| Registration no. | ACD0972 | ACD0967 |
How we compare
Specifications are from the Australian Government's energy-rating database; prices are from the retailers shown, on the dates shown. Running costs apply 32¢/kWh to the government's labelled annual energy figure. Full pages: Beko BDPB103SG · LG DXH3-10W · or every current dryer.
